当前位置: 代码迷 >> Sql Server >> 表A的某列值怎么循环插入表B
  详细解决方案

表A的某列值怎么循环插入表B

热度:160   发布时间:2016-04-27 14:07:17.0
表A的某列值如何循环插入表B?
表T
Tid(Varchar) Tname 
 1F2C 1T
 E366 2T

表W
Wid(Varchar) Tid Wname  
 56FE 1T
 44EB 2T
 
想要的结果:
Wid(Varchar) Tid Wname  
 56FE 1F2C 1T
 44EB E366 2T

根据表W的Wname和表T的Tname相等为条件,请教如何将表T的Tid 插入表W的Tid呢?

------解决方案--------------------
update W
set W.Tid = T.Tid
from W,T 
where T.Tname = W.Wname
  相关解决方案